kartalhbr.com
Countries
Categories
Hotels with great view, India
Manāli
Shimla
Munnar
Pune
Mumbai
Chennai
Bombay
Udaipur
Bangalore
Jaipur
New Delhi
Karnataka
Rajasthan
Bangalore
South
Kumbhalgarh
Udaipur
Cochin
Madurai
Thekkady
Alleppey
Kumarakom
Maharashtra
Kerala
Karjat
Gurgaon